Categorie

Ultimate debug

Module de débogage complet, la boite à outil du webmaster travaillant sur Prestashop.

Ce module vous permet de voir le contenu de votre base de données, de faire n'importe quelle requête SQL, d'afficher la console de débogage smarty, mais aussi la console de débogage SQL.

Maggiori dettagli


149,00 €

Programma fedeltà Con l'acquisto di questo prodotto è possibile raccogliere fino a 14 Punti fedeltà. Il totale del tuo carrello 14 punti che può essere convertito in un buono di 14,00 €.




Maggiori informazioni

Enfin un module qui va vous permettre de programmer plus rapidement, de trouver plus facilement vos erreurs et de les corriger plus efficacement, une boite à outil indispensable (5 en 1).

 

Ce module permet de modifier d'un simple clic les principales variables de configuration:

 

  • display_errors
  • _PS_DEBUG_SQL_
  • error_reporting (valeurs  : null, E_ALL, E_STRICT, E_NOTICE)
  • cache smarty
  • Smarty force compile

 

Vous pouvez aussi vider le cache smarty d'un clic, fini les "j'ai modifié le fichier tpl et aucun changement en front office...".

 

Un simple menu déroulant, vous permet d'afficher une table de la boutique

 

Une partie "requêtes SQL" vous permet d'insérer une requête et d'avoir un résultat sous forme de tableau et/ou en texte pré-formaté. Cette partie vous indique aussi la présence d'une éventuelle erreure dans la requête.

 

Vous pouvez permettre l'affichage de la "smarty debug console" à certaines personnes (grâce à leur adresse IP). Cette console regroupe toutes les valraibles smarty qui sont transmises des fichiers php aux templates (fichiers tpl).

Et cerise sur le gateau, le coeur même de l'Ultimate debug, vous pouvez aussi déboguer les requêtes SQL afin de voir ce qui ne va pas, pour ceci rien de plus simple, suffit d'insérer juste après l'exécution de la requête SQL :

U::debug($query , $result [, $information]);

$query : requête SQL qui pose problèm ou que vous développez

$result : résultat de la requête SQL

$information est un optionel, mais je vous conseil d'indiquer le fichier et la ligne ou vous avez mis U::debug afin de pouvoir le retrouver plus facilement pour l'effacer une fois le travail terminé. Pour ceci je vous conseil :  __FILE__.' '.__LINE__

A chaque fois que la requête est effectuée, est stocké:

  • la date et l'heure
  • la requête,
  • le résultat,
  • le message d'erreur si il y a une erreur dans la requête SQL.

 

Comme pour la console smarty cette console n'est affichable que pour les personnes dont l'adresse IP est autorisée. Elle affiche :

  • la date et heure d'enregistrement,
  • la requête SQL,
  • le résultat et au choix sous forme de tableau et/ou sous forme de texte pré-formatté (avec la balise <pre>),
  • l'erreur SQL en rouge si il y en a une.

Evidemment vous pouvez modifier le nombre de résultat sur cette console (par défaut 5) et  supprimer les résultats.

 

Prestashop version 1.4

http://www.coeos.pro/boutique/img/warning.png

Non ci sono commenti dei clienti per il momento.

Solo gli utenti registrati possono inserire un nuovo commento.

Carrello  

Nessun prodotto

Spedizione 0,00 €
Totale 0,00 €

Check out

Newsletter

Design by